Tried clip-in pedals after 2 years of flats, wish I did it sooner

I always thought clip-ins were overkill for a 4 mile commute through side streets. Then I hit a steep hill last month and almost ate pavement because my foot slipped off the pedal. Am I missing other obvious upgrades that make daily riding easier?

Honestly that hill slip is exactly how I made the switch too. My first pedal slip happened at a stoplight on 23rd street in the rain and I ended up with a bruised shin and a dent in my confidence. For a short commute like yours, I’d say a bell or horn that actually works is the next thing. People don’t hear you coming on side streets and it saves you from having to dodge cars or pedestrians. Also check your tire pressure once a week, even if you think it’s fine, because soft tires make every hill way harder than it needs to be.
